International Real Estate Specialist (IRES) The IRES exam spans property valuation methods, cross-border transaction structures, and regulatory compliance across major markets including Europe, Asia, and North America. You’ll navigate currency considerations, tax implications of international ownership, and due diligence protocols specific to foreign investment. Proficiency with local zoning laws, title verification systems, and anti-money-laundering frameworks completes the picture of what this credential assesses.
